Title: How do you think blockchain can benefit healthcare?
Post by: hiramehar on August 26, 2018, 06:11:58 PM

So with blockchain technology growing and adoption coming quickly, we are obviously going to see large industries like healthcare, banking, and law enforcement begin to utilize the strengths of blockchain.

Curious your thoughts on how blockchain could benefit the healthcare industry and why.

A great use case that I can think of right of the bat, is protection of patient data, making it immutable once stored.

In medicine, it is the protection and immutability of patient data.In the production of drugs is the control at all stages of production, the exclusion of fakes , as well as full control in logistics.
